10 MHz CMOS OTA-C voltage-controlled quadrature oscillator

Abstract
A quadrature-type voltage-controlled oscillator with operational transconductance amplifiers and capacitors (OTA-C is presented. A monolithic integrated CMOS test circuit is introduced to verify theoretical results. The attainable frequency range of oscillation of the chip test circuit is 3–10.34 MHz. The total harmonic distortion (THD) is 020– 1.87% for corresponding peak-to-peak amplitude voltages between 100 mV and 1 V. This amplitude can be controlled either by using a diode connection of two MOS transistors or a proposed nonlinear resistor.
